Free Research Hub Details Composition and Care of a Proprietary Peptide Blend

A company called PrymaLab has launched a free online Research Hub that shares information about a peptide product they call KLOW. The hub appears aimed at researchers and customers who want to know what is in that peptide blend and how to store and handle it. The coverage is described as including details on the blend’s composition and its stability over time. Peptides are small chains of amino acids — think of them as tiny protein fragments. Some peptides are used in medicine, cosmetics, or research because they can trigger specific responses in cells. The snippet doesn’t say KLOW’s exact ingredients or what it’s supposed to do, only that PrymaLab is publishing information about the blend’s composition and how stable it is. That means the company is sharing what peptides are present and data about whether the peptides degrade or remain intact under different storage conditions. From what’s reported, the hub provides data about storage and stability. That usually means tests showing how long the peptides keep their structure and function at various temperatures, exposure to light, or over time. The snippet doesn’t say whether the data come from independent labs or only from PrymaLab, nor does it specify whether the tests were done in test tubes, in animals, or in people. It also doesn’t claim clinical benefits or safety outcomes. So the take: PrymaLab is making technical information accessible, but the exact quality, independence, and scope of the data aren’t stated. This matters because people who buy peptides — researchers, clinicians, or consumers — need to know what’s actually in a product and how to store it so it stays effective and safe. If a company shares clear composition and stability data, that can help labs plan experiments and help users avoid spoiled products that might not work or could be harmful. It’s also a signal of transparency, which can be important in an industry where product quality varies. Caveats: the announcement doesn’t mean regulatory approval or medical endorsement. Even if composition and stability are documented, that doesn’t prove the product is safe or effective for any particular use. The hub’s data may come from the company itself; independent verification is more reliable. People should be cautious about self-experimentation with peptides and follow legal and medical guidance. If you’re considering using any peptide for health reasons, talk to a qualified clinician and check regulatory status in your country. Bottom line: PrymaLab has posted a free resource about what’s in its KLOW peptide blend and how it holds up in storage, which is useful transparency, but it isn’t the same as independent validation or proof of benefit.
